the wonderful world of physics

There’s a mini-science museum called Discovery in the Brewers Quay in Weymouth and it’s great. it’s three smallish rooms choca with physics stuff you can play with ! esther and i went and it we had the place to ourselves.
esther loved the mirrors best – there was a room where you could go in and shut the door and see yourself off to infinity in all directions.
